They did make a Deerslayer slug barrel in the 70's and 80's for the model 51. All production on the 51 stopped in 1987 when General Recreation went bankrupt and Ithaca was sold to the Neal family and moved to King Ferry, NY. Those barrels are still floating around the internet for those with a watchful eye. There is one on Gunbroker.com right now and Les Hovencamp of Diamond Gunsmithing has one in his shop in Ithaca. Diamondgunsmithing.com. They are a smooth bore, roto forged barrel with rifle sights just like the original Deerslayer barrel for the model 37.
